Athletic Scholarship Statistics for the Pearl River Community College Women's Basketball Sports Program

Detailed Breakdown Pearl River Community College NJCAA Division I
Average Number of Athletes - 14
Total Number of Athletes 11 2,522
Average Operating Expenses Per Player $2,555 $2,421
Average Operating Expenses Per Team $28,106 $32,513
Total Full Time Head Coaches 0 27
Total Part Time Head Coaches 0 38
Total Full Time Assistant Coaches 0 17
Total Part Time Assistant Coaches 1 107
Average Total Revenue $123,905 $152,937
Average Total Expenses $123,905 $151,399
